Runbook 7.2 — Tournament paperwork. The signed score sheets from the Aldmere Regional Chess Final are boxed in the results crate on rack C. Keep the crate sealed until the arbiter's office confirms collection. Log the seal number at dispatch and again at pick-up. The courier collecting the crate must be given the hand-over instruction stated below.

courier memo of fafog-kagep: the briys norir courier leaves the pelwyn pelael ulaiel ledger at gate 5796 under passcode 534410

# Date Localization — Orrin Ledger

All user-facing dates go through `fmtDate()` in `locale/dates.ts`. Never call the runtime formatter directly; it ignores the tenant locale override. Locale packs are fetched at boot from the Harwick CDN mirror and cached for 24h. If a tenant reports wrong day/month order, check their locale code in the admin panel first, not the code.

To run the locale sync job locally, copy `.env.sample` to `.env` and set the sync token on the line immediately following this one.

sealed setting: LEDGER_TOKEN5=6d086

# Ostermill Environments

Three environments: dev, staging, prod. All now run Cartwheel, the replacement for the homegrown job queue (Spindle) retired last quarter. Spindle code remains in the repo but is dead; ignore it. Staging mirrors prod topology at quarter scale. Workers autoscale on queue depth; don't tune them by hand. If jobs stall, check broker connectivity first. The Cartwheel settings for each environment are listed below.

deployment values, yagef-yawip:
ELIOX_PIN=5303
ELIOX_METRICS_HOST=metrics.eliox.paliqworks.corp
ELIOX_LOG_LEVEL=error
ELIOX_TENANT=praiel

The Harrowgate clinic reminder job runs nightly and selects appointments within the configured lead window, excluding anything flagged as cancelled or already confirmed. Reviewers should note that the dedupe check happens per appointment, not per patient, which is intentional — patients with multiple bookings get multiple reminders. Timezone handling uses the clinic's locale, not the patient's. The selection query, schedule config, and edge-case decisions are documented on the internal reference page.

operations page: https://superset.kelvicorp.example/pipeline/run/display/view/9edfe8e23ee3f5ff